Background: Zinc Finger BED Domain-Containing Protein 1 (ZBED1) contains one BED-type zinc finger and is found in the cell nucleus. ZBED1 is widely expressed, highly in heart, skeletal muscle, spleen and placenta. The expression of ZBED1 is usually linked to the cell cycle. During the G1/S phase, the expression is increasing. During the S/G2 phage, the expression reaches to the highest, and then decreasing. ZBED1 exists in homodimer forms, which can bind to 5'-TGTCCG[CT]GA[CT]A-3' DNA elements, that can be found in the promoter regions of a number of gene related to cell proliferation.
